Danish East Anglia, Viking Alfred Imitation (c.885-915), Penny, 1.48g., portrait/Londonia type, Herewulf, aelfred re, diademed portrait right of competent style, rev., herevvlf in two lines, small Londonia monogram between, six pellets to left (c.f. BMC 115; N.464; S.964), some dark deposit on surface, otherwise deeply toned and well struck on a full round flan, good very fine, an extremely rare and interesting coin Estimate £ 2,500-3,000
Another Viking piece by the moneyer Herewulf, struck from the same obverse die and a different but very similar reverse die, was listed in Spink Numismatic Circular, October 1989 (5349) ex the Lockett collection, lot 2703.
